Hospice Support services provide compassionate in-home assistance tailored to meet the unique needs of individuals nearing the end of life. These services focus on enhancing comfort, dignity, and emotional well-being during a challenging time. Our team offers personalized support that includes help with daily activities such as personal care, mobility, and medication management, all delivered with sensitivity and respect. By providing a caring presence in the familiar surroundings of home, Hospice Support services aim to ease physical discomfort and reduce emotional stress for both the individual and their loved ones.

These services help address common problems faced during end-of-life care, including managing pain, ensuring proper hygiene, and providing emotional reassurance. Families often find it difficult to balance their own needs with the care requirements of their loved ones. Our team steps in to fill this gap by offering consistent, professional support that alleviates caregiver burden. We also coordinate with healthcare providers to ensure that care plans align with medical needs, helping to prevent unnecessary hospital visits and supporting a peaceful, comfortable environment at home.

When comparing options for Hospice Support services, it is important to consider a provider’s experience with similar projects and the specific needs of your loved one. A company with a history of working with families in situations similar to yours can offer valuable insights and a level of familiarity that enhances the quality of care. Look for providers that have established a track record of delivering compassionate, personalized support in-home, especially within the context of hospice care. This experience often translates into a deeper understanding of the emotional and physical needs that arise during this stage, ensuring that the support provided is both respectful and effective.

Clear written expectations are essential when choosing a provider for Hospice Support services. A reputable company will be transparent about the scope of services, care planning processes, and the roles of caregivers and care coordinators. This clarity helps to set appropriate expectations and provides reassurance that the care will be tailored to the unique needs of your loved one. It is beneficial to review any written care plans or documentation to ensure that the services align with your family’s preferences and that there is a shared understanding of what support will be provided throughout the hospice journey.

Good communication and reputable references are key indicators of a reliable Hospice Support provider. An organization that maintains open, consistent communication with families helps to build trust and ensures that any concerns or changes in needs are addressed promptly. Additionally, requesting references or testimonials from previous families can provide insights into the provider’s professionalism, compassion, and ability to deliver quality care.
